What are the operating hours of Giant Pharmacy on weekdays?
Giant Pharmacy is open Monday through Friday from 9:00 AM to 9:00 PM.
Does Giant Pharmacy offer in-store pickup and delivery services?
Yes, Giant Pharmacy offers both in-store pickup and delivery services.
Is Giant Pharmacy open on weekends?
Yes, Giant Pharmacy is open on Saturdays from 9:00 AM to 6:00 PM and on Sundays from 10:00 AM to 5:00 PM.
Are there any special holiday hours at Giant Pharmacy?
Yes, on some holidays Giant Pharmacy has special hours. For example, it is open from 9:00 AM to 1:00 PM on November 27, 2025, and closed on December 25, 2025.
What is the address and contact number for Giant Pharmacy in Dale City?
Giant Pharmacy is located at 5469 Mapledale Plaza, Dale City, VA 22193. You can reach them at +1 703-590-1700.
